“God has sent His ‘angels’ to visit me”, A poor widow, Mrs Josephine Okeke, exclaimed in tears as she received ₦20,000 to enable her to start a petty smoked-fish business.

Mrs. Josephine Okeke who hails from Ekpoma, Esan-West LGA, of Edo State lost her husband to kidney disease. The man was a machine operator in a printing firm until death separated him from his lovely wife and 3 children. Since then, life has been difficult for Mrs. Okeke and her kids. To put food on the table for the kids, she moves from house to house to wash clothes for people, who at the end of the day pay her very little for her services, and if she is lucky, some would give her food to eat.

When the Voice of Divine Truth International Outreach Team accompanied by our sister organization, Pick a Child Africa, visited the widow where she lives around Medical Road area of Benin City, we observed that the family live in a very deplorable condition: the one-room apartment they live in was in a state of squalor, the widow and the children looked hungry and sickly. It appeared they had not eaten for many days. It was obvious they had no hope to celebrate the Christmas. Their pathetic condition moved us to tears. She also owed the rent for her apartment, and the pressure from the landlord further exacerbated her plight.

So when the sum of ₦20,000 was presented to her to enable her to start a petty business, she could not hide her excitement, as tears of Joy flowed freely from her eyes. The team also promised to pay the sum of ₦36,000 for her 1-year house rent.
